Cytomel, also known as liothyronine sodium, is a synthetic form of the thyroid hormone triiodothyronine (T3). It is commonly prescribed for individuals with hypothyroidism, but it has also gained popularity in the fitness and bodybuilding communities for its fat-burning properties. Considerations and Risks

  1. Thyroid Disruption: Prolonged use of Cytomel can lead to natural thyroid suppression, causing dependence on synthetic hormones.
  2. Side Effects: Users may experience side effects such as anxiety, insomnia, and heart palpitations, particularly if dosages are too high.
  3. Not for Everyone: Cytomel is not suitable for individuals with certain health conditions, such as heart disease or adrenal issues, and should be used under medical supervision.
